An open API service indexing awesome lists of open source software.

Projects in Awesome Lists tagged with nilm

A curated list of projects in awesome lists tagged with nilm .

https://github.com/JackKelly/neuralnilm

Deep Neural Networks Applied to Energy Disaggregation

energy-disaggregation neural-network nilm

Last synced: 07 Apr 2025

https://github.com/jackkelly/neuralnilm

Deep Neural Networks Applied to Energy Disaggregation

energy-disaggregation neural-network nilm

Last synced: 13 Sep 2025

https://github.com/smakonin/SparseNILM

The super-state hidden Markov model disaggregator that uses a sparse Viterbi algorithm for decoding. This project contains the source code that was use for my IEEE Transactions on Smart Grid journal paper.

nilm nilm-algorithms

Last synced: 07 Apr 2025

https://github.com/goruck/nilm

Energy Management Using Real-Time Non-Intrusive Load Monitoring

deep-learning edge-computing energy-disaggregation energy-management nilm tensorflow-lite tensorflow2

Last synced: 08 May 2025

https://github.com/mahnoor-shahid/nilm_analyzer

Simple, fast and handy data loaders for NILM datasets to explore the data at convenience, provided with basic transformations like resampling, normalization and extract activities by thresholding.

nilm non-intrusive-load-monitoring python

Last synced: 08 Apr 2025

https://github.com/maechler/nnilm

A reimplementation of Jack Kelly's rectangles neural network architecture based on Keras and the NILMToolkit.

keras neural-network nilm nilm-algorithms nilmtk non-intrusive-load-monitoring

Last synced: 23 Jan 2026

https://github.com/UCA-Datalab/nilm-thresholding

:warning: This repository is no longer actively maintained. It previously dealt with Non-Intrusive Load Monitoring (NILM), focusing on predicting household appliance status from aggregated power load data. We explored different thresholding methods and evaluated deep learning models for regression and classification tasks.

convolutional-neural-networks deep-learning domestic-appliances gru monitoring neural-network nilm nilm-algorithms pytorch recurrent-neural-networks tensorflow thresholding thresholding-methods

Last synced: 07 Apr 2025

https://github.com/louisyuzhe/MachineLearning_NILM

Undergraduate research by Yuzhe Lim in Spring 2019. Field of research: Deep Neural Networks application on NILM (Nonintrusive load monitoring) for Energy Disaggregation

deep deep-neural-networks denoising-autoencoders energy-disaggregation lstm-neural-networks machine-learning nilm resnet

Last synced: 06 Apr 2025

https://github.com/klemenjak/synd

A Synthetic Energy Consumption Dataset for Non-Intrusive Load Monitoring

datasets datasets-simulation energy-consumption energy-disaggregation nilm nilmtk non-intrusive-load-monitoring

Last synced: 09 Feb 2026

https://github.com/klemenjak/SynD

A Synthetic Energy Consumption Dataset for Non-Intrusive Load Monitoring

datasets datasets-simulation energy-consumption energy-disaggregation nilm nilmtk non-intrusive-load-monitoring

Last synced: 07 Apr 2025

https://github.com/mukkla/LowFreq_DNN-NILM

Overview of research papers with focus on low frequency NILM employing DNNs

disaggregation dnn energy-disaggregation nilm nilm-algorithms

Last synced: 07 Apr 2025

https://github.com/18D070001/Electrical-Devices-Identification-Model

Electrical Devices Identification Model (EDIM) for the identification of electrical devices by analyzing their energy consumption profiles.

colab-notebook electrical feature-engineering feature-extraction machine-learning nilm nilm-algorithms python-3 signal-processing

Last synced: 06 Apr 2025

https://github.com/ihomelab/dnn4nilm_overview

Overview of NILM works employing Deep Neural Networks on low frequency data

energy-disaggregation nilm

Last synced: 06 Apr 2025

https://github.com/SrdjanLL/SensibleNILM

Energy disaggregation - Deep learning approach.

deep-learning neural-networks nilm

Last synced: 07 Apr 2025

https://github.com/smakonin/RAE.dataset

Scripts of the the Rainforest Automation Energy Dataset (RAE dataset)

nilm

Last synced: 07 Apr 2025

https://github.com/circuitsetup/circuitsetup-energy-analyzer

Analyze energy patterns in your home. Identify potential issues with appliances. For Home Assistant

circuitsetup energy energy-data energy-meter home-assistant homeassistant metering nilm

Last synced: 14 Jun 2026

https://github.com/kbodurri/NILM

Code for our MPS 2019 paper entitled "A Machine Learning Approach for NILM based on Odd Harmonic Current Vectors"

energy energy-disaggregation machine-learning nilm scientific-publications sklearn supervised-learning

Last synced: 06 Apr 2025

https://github.com/jackkelly/buildsys_2015_neuralnilm

Presentation of Neural NILM for BuildSys 2015 conference in November 2015

energy-disaggregation nilm

Last synced: 02 Sep 2025

https://github.com/kehkok/nilmtk-ukdale

Group of Apprentices to learn NILMTK with UK-DALE

ai deep-learning machine-learning nilm nilmtk

Last synced: 08 Apr 2025

https://github.com/muleina/COMMIT-NILM

COMMIT-NILM: COMputational MonItoring Tool for NILM Algorithms

algorithms cloud-computing computation data-driven-model machine-learning monitoring nilm

Last synced: 06 Apr 2025

https://github.com/robeertm/shelly-energy-analyzer

Self-hosted energy monitoring, cost tracking and smart automation for Shelly EM / 3EM. Flask web app with 23 dashboards, dynamic spot tariffs, real ENTSO-E COâ‚‚ intensity, PV/solar, NILM appliance detection, MQTT/Home Assistant, InfluxDB/Prometheus, iOS widget. No cloud, no subscription.

dashboard dynamic-tariff energy-monitoring entsoe flask home-assistant home-automation influxdb iot mqtt nilm photovoltaic power-monitoring prometheus python self-hosted shelly shelly-em smart-home spot-price

Last synced: 24 May 2026

https://github.com/jackkelly/nilm_workshop_talk_2016

Slides for my talk on "Does disaggregated electricity feedback reduce domestic electricity consumption? A systematic review of the literature"

energy-disaggregation nilm slides

Last synced: 11 Feb 2026

https://github.com/jackkelly/efl_talk

To view this presentation in your browser, go to:

energy energy-disaggregation nilm

Last synced: 26 Feb 2026

https://github.com/jackkelly/disaggregation_msc_code

The C++ code for my Computing MSc energy disaggregation project

disaggregation electricity electricity-consumption msc-project nilm nilm-algorithms

Last synced: 15 Aug 2025

https://github.com/hamza-cpp/nilm-sys

NILM-Sys focuses on optimizing energy consumption in buildings through Non-Intrusive Load Monitoring (NILM). By leveraging advanced neural network architectures, the system disaggregates aggregate power data to estimate the power usage of individual appliances, contributing to climate change mitigation by enhancing energy efficiency in building

attention-mechanism classification disaggregation docstring-documentation neural-network nilm regression scaling solid-principles transformers

Last synced: 27 Mar 2025